Output 1423015c07393920e17464c1639bf76005f0995019ccb06de33f8c314f83d011:1

value
25176541
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0863a19310284f45d31160284f240534a0f737f2 OP_EQUALVERIFY OP_CHECKSIG
address
1mMm2eH4xkJSZskZcvgsHQiq6skpd5irw
transaction
1423015c07393920e17464c1639bf76005f0995019ccb06de33f8c314f83d011
spent
true